
Saudi Public Investment Fund (PIF) recently bought Premier League club Newcastle United from former owner Mike Ashley for £300m and are said to be ready to invest an initial £5bn in the club for infrastructure development, academy, new signings and new managers.
Different media houses are having multiple reports of players who they could sign even though the new owners are yet to reveal their plans for the club. The change at the club will not be instant, you would not expect that they will sign big players just because they have rich owners, they have to grow to the level.
Many top players are already linked to them including Brazil and Barcelona attacker Phillipe Coutinho who has been struggling at Camp Nou since his big money move from Liverpool and could reportedly be their first signing as they look to become a top club.
Media reports are also linking them with various managers including former Chelsea manager Frank Lampard and former Borussia Dortmund manager Lucien Favre. Antonio Conte had reportedly turned down the job as he is not interested. All of these are guarded by the financial fair play policies.
